曾风光无限的 Java 竟跌出 TIOBE 前三,与 Python 差距近 18%?

作者:佚名 时间:2025-11-10 18:25

字号

哟,各位TIOBE的老朋友呀,最近的时候,是不是也跟我是一样的情况呢,忙到了根本压根就没有时间去关注编程语言江湖之中的关于顺序位置比试的战斗了呀?昨天晚上的时候,翻了翻收藏夹,这才想起来这个每个月必定都要查看的榜单呢,结果一看呀,真的是吓了一大跳呐——资历深厚的Java竟然是掉出了前三名的位置了呀!这样的一种形势局面,就连我这个资深的极客都忍不住要去仔细谈论谈论呀。

Python的统治级表现

Python凭借着超过百分之二十五的占有率稳稳占据榜首位置,和第二名C++相比拉开了将近百分之十七的差距分,这一数据是来自于二零二三年十月的TIOBE指数统计结果,它反映了Python在数据科学以及机器学习领域拥有着绝对的统治力,其简洁的语法还有丰富的库生态不断地吸引着开发者不停地涌入 。

还没有关注的人_有好像关注想过没发现的人吗_

最近六个月,Python指数呈现出了涨幅为4.5%的情况,然而,Java在同一时期却出现了下跌3.2%的态势。这样一种分化的趋势,跟全球人工智能项目大规模爆发有着最为直接的关联,就像谷歌的TensorFlow以及OpenAI接口,大量地选用Python当作首选的开发语言 。

Java的瓶颈与转型

_有好像关注想过没发现的人吗_还没有关注的人

当今,Java凭借9.56%的份额处于第四的位置,此份额创下了自2001年起始的最低排名纪录 。企业级的开发市场尽管维持着稳定态势,然而在云原生的场景里面,Go语言与Rust正逐步分流它的份额 。Oracle于2023年所推出的Java21,试图借助虚拟线程等相关技术来重振其份额 。

朝向安卓生态的Kotlin化趋向同样对Java地位形成冲击,谷歌所展示的数据表明,在2023年新开启的安卓项目里,Kotlin的采用比率已然达到85%,相比较于2020年增长了40个百分点,企业遗留系统的维护需求依旧是Java的基本盘。

Java语言的TIOBE社区指数变化

C语言的逆势回升

C语言凭借11.8%的份额再次回到前三,相较于去年同期增长了2.3% 。这其中物联网设备的爆发是主要的推动力量,按照IDC的统计,在2023年全球IoT设备的数量已经达到了430亿台,并且在这些设备里嵌入式系统大量运用C语言来进行开发 。

_还没有关注的人_有好像关注想过没发现的人吗

在汽车电子以及工业控制领域,同样有着显著的贡献,特斯拉在2023年量产的车型里,98% 的ECU模块运用C语言进行编程,这和五十年前开发UNIX系统时的应用场景构成了有趣的对照。

C++的稳健守势

百分点为十三点二的占有率,C++凭借此守住亚军位置,相较于二零二二年微微上涨了零点八个百分点。游戏引擎以及高速交易系统依旧是其核心战场,虚幻5引擎的迭代依赖C++的高性能特性,纳斯达克交易系统的迭代同样依赖C++的高性能特性。

C语言之父:丹尼斯·里奇

然而,语言的复杂性对其扩张形成了制约,在2023年,StackOverflow展开的调查表明,有42%的开发者觉得C++的学习曲线太过陡峭,针对此问题,标准化委员会正在借助三年周期的迭代来予以缓解 。

新兴语言的冲击力

Go语言,以4.3%的份额,首度跻身前十,在云原生领域,贡献了其76%的增长,Docker和Kubernetes生态,普遍采用Go进行开发,谷歌在2023年,将其列为内部基础设施首选语言。

Rust所占比例仅为2.1%,然而,它已经连续三年获得StackOverflow最受欢迎语言这一称号,它的内存安全特性受到微软以及亚马逊的青睐,并且正在逐步渗透到操作系统以及云计算领域。

榜单背后的逻辑

TIOBE指数是依据全球25家主流搜索引擎的编程语言搜索量来进行计算的,这其中涵盖了谷歌、必应以及维基百科。自2023年开始,新增了StackOverflow和GitHub议题数据的权重,如此一来能让榜单更加贴近开发生态的真实状态。

有好像关注想过没发现的人吗__还没有关注的人

需留意的是,该指数呈现的是语言方面的讨论热烈程度,而非实际运用数量。比如说,COBOL在金融系统里保存量极大,然而搜索数量却极低,所以没有进入榜单的前二十 。

还没有关注的人__有好像关注想过没发现的人吗

各个不同的开发者对此会持有怎样的看法呢?你们当下正在进行的项目里,最为经常使用的那种语言,是不是跟TIOBE榜单所呈现的趋势相契合呢?欢迎来到评论区域,去分享你在实际操作当中所观察到的情况吧!

责任编辑:CQITer新闻报料:400-888-8888   本站原创,未经授权不得转载
继续阅读
热新闻
推荐
关于我们联系我们免责声明隐私政策 友情链接